What's Special About the Manchebo Beach Resort:
Small, European-style resort caters to honeymooners and families. The French Steakhouse Restaurant is one of the most popular dining spots in Aruba. The resort is Green Globe certified.
Guest Rooms and Rates:
71 guest rooms with private balconies or patios in two-story rooms. Rates from $145 in summer and $219 in winter. An all-inclusive plan called Club Pega is optional and costs $89 per adult per night. Breakfast and lunch or breakfast-only plans are also available.

Kid-Friendly Features at Manchebo Beach Resort:
Cribs and rollaway beds are available upon request. Connecting rooms are also available. Up to two children under 12 stay free in parents' room.
Spa del Sol:
The Balinese spa is open air with views of the beach from the treatment rooms and the spa deck.
Activities at Manchebo Beach Resort:
Guests have complimentary use of the tennis courts next door. Also adjacent is the Alhambra Casino. Beach chairs and towels are complimentary. The concierge can arrange local excursions.
Dining at Manchebo Beach Resort:
The Manchebo French Steakhouse features South American beef and seafood; a piano player entertains. Pega Pega Beach Bar & Grill serves lunch and cocktails outside. Italian Gourmet Garden Terrace is a romantic dinner setting poolside.
